Dengan perkembangan Internet, pelbagai fungsi tapak web terus meningkat, dan pembangun sentiasa mencari rangka kerja yang lebih baik untuk memenuhi keperluan mereka. Sebagai rangka kerja PHP sumber terbuka, ThinkPHP secara beransur-ansur telah menjadi pilihan pertama banyak pembangun kerana kemudahan penggunaan, kecekapan dan kebebasannya. Apabila membangun dengan ThinkPHP, kita perlu membaca dan memahami kod program. Seterusnya, artikel ini akan memperkenalkan cara membaca kod ThinkPHP.
Memahami struktur kod ialah langkah pertama untuk mempelajari dan menggunakan rangka kerja ThinkPHP. Rangka kerja ThinkPHP menggunakan corak reka bentuk MVC (Model-View-Controller) biasa, dan struktur kodnya terdiri daripada tiga bahagian: "Model", "View" dan "Controller". Antaranya, "Model" bertanggungjawab untuk akses dan pemprosesan data, "View" bertanggungjawab untuk paparan halaman, dan "Controller" bertanggungjawab untuk pelaksanaan logik halaman. Direktori aplikasi di bawah direktori kod mengandungi folder seperti konfigurasi (fail konfigurasi), pengawal (pengawal), paparan (pandangan), dan model (model). Memahami fungsi utama folder ini adalah asas untuk kita memahami dan membaca kod.
Apabila mempelajari dan menggunakan rangka kerja ThinkPHP, anda perlu menguasai konvensyen penamaannya. Ini kerana konvensyen penamaan boleh memberikan kebolehbacaan kod yang lebih baik, dengan itu meningkatkan kebolehselenggaraan kod. Konvensyen penamaan rangka kerja ThinkPHP secara amnya dibahagikan kepada kategori berikut:
3 Fahami idea pembangunan ThinkPHP
Pada masa yang sama, rangka kerja juga menyediakan banyak alatan yang mudah, seperti pengaturcaraan berorientasikan objek, mekanisme pemuatan automatik, mekanisme caching, dll. Alat ini boleh meningkatkan kecekapan membaca dan penggunaan kod.
4. Biasa dengan fungsi teras ThinkPHP
5 Gunakan alat penyahpepijatan dalam ThinkPHP
6 Rujuk dokumentasi rasmi ThinkPHP
Ringkasnya, mempelajari dan memahami kod ThinkPHP ialah bahagian penting pembangun menggunakan rangka kerja ThinkPHP. Kita perlu menguasai struktur kod dan konvensyen penamaannya, memahami idea pembangunan dan fungsi terasnya, dan menggunakan alat penyahpepijatan dan merujuk kepada dokumen rasmi untuk meningkatkan kecekapan pembangunan. Melalui kaedah ini, kami boleh menggunakan dan mengoptimumkan rangka kerja ThinkPHP dengan lebih baik.
Atas ialah kandungan terperinci Cara membaca kod ThinkPHP (perkongsian kemahiran).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!